After researching almost 30,000 species of orchids, it seems that Guerlain has discovered the key to extending skin longevity. Two, in particular, showed exceptional capabilities in invigorating skin cells.

Gastodia elata, a Yunnan native, helps to fight the lack of oxygen while protecting skin cells. It regulates cell respiration and stimulates a survival protein, HIF-1, that revives skin cells, helping them breathe. Then there’s Dendrobium fimbriatum – a species that only lives on the trunks and branches of other trees – which boosts the production of the longevity enzyme PHD3. This bolsters the skin’s essential rejuvenating functions.

This double chain reaction is encapsulated by Guerlain’s trademarked Orchid Totum technology – a molecular extract that packs the benefits of both orchids, delivering their synergistic abilities to breathe air (literally) into tired, ageing skin cells.

After a week, the results from dermatologists’ clinical observations showed a 31 per cent increase in plumpness and density, 22 per cent reduction in wrinkles, 49 per cent increase in radiance, and a whopping 52 per cent increase in hydration. What’s more, 99 per cent of 104 women surveyed found that their skin became firmer and smoother.

The brand also ran over 6,000 ultrasounds to test the skin density of users between the ages of 18 and 72. It found that regular use takes at least three years off skin’s age. With consistent application, skin feels hydrated, with a noticeable tightening effect that lifts and contours the face. The rich and emollient cream feels rich to the touch, but massages easily into skin, leaving a radiant sheen.
